## Bug report: CPU spikes to 100% on first message when MCPHub is connected
**Version:** Regression introduced after `0.8.2` — not present in that version.
---
### Reproduction
Reproducible with any model. Steps:
1. Connect to MCPHub
2. Open a new chat session
3. Send any first message
**Result:** CPU immediately pegs at 100%.
---
### Additional behavior: admin panel connection test
When testing the MCP integration via the admin panel, despite the connection appearing to work in chat, the following happens:
- No success notification toast is shown
- The logs emit a clear error (see below)
---
### Error log
**Summary:**
```
RuntimeError: Attempted to exit cancel scope in a different task than it was entered in
```
**Full traceback:**
```
File "/usr/local/lib/python3.11/contextlib.py", line 687, in aclose
File "/usr/local/lib/python3.11/contextlib.py", line 745, in __aexit__
File "/usr/local/lib/python3.11/contextlib.py", line 728, in __aexit__
File "/usr/local/lib/python3.11/contextlib.py", line 231, in __aexit__
File "/usr/local/lib/python3.11/site-packages/mcp/client/streamable_http.py", line 717, in streamablehttp_client
File "/usr/local/lib/python3.11/contextlib.py", line 231, in __aexit__
File "/usr/local/lib/python3.11/site-packages/mcp/client/streamable_http.py", line 647, in streamable_http_client
async with anyio.create_task_group() as tg:
File "/usr/local/lib/python3.11/site-packages/anyio/_backends/_asyncio.py", line 805, in __aexit__
File "/usr/local/lib/python3.11/site-packages/anyio/_backends/_asyncio.py", line 455, in __exit__
raise RuntimeError(
RuntimeError: Attempted to exit cancel scope in a different task than it was entered in
```
---
### Notes
- Error originates in `mcp/client/streamable_http.py` around `anyio` cancel scope / task group teardown
- Likely cause: MCP client cleanup is running in a different asyncio task context than where it was initialized — a concurrency or lifecycle change introduced after `0.8.2`
- Full container logs attached (relevant entries begin around `20:59:29.460`)

### Workaround for CPU spike when using MCPHub "the regular way".
For those hitting this with MCP tool servers, the root cause is OWUI's streamable HTTP client leaking async tasks on teardown, which spins the event loop at 100% CPU until container restart. This - if I'm understanding all of it correctly - is a known recurring bug, also documented in #18316 and #18279.
**Working workaround** until this is fixed: route your MCP servers through [mcpo](https://github.com/open-webui/mcpo) and connect them to OWUI as **OpenAPI** tool servers instead of MCP Streamable HTTP. This bypasses the broken transport entirely.
### Setup
Add mcpo to your docker-compose alongside your MCP server(s):
```yaml
mcpo:
image: ghcr.io/open-webui/mcpo:main
ports:
- "3101:8000"
volumes:
- ./mcpo_config.json:/app/config.json
command: --port 8000 --api-key "your-mcpo-secret" --config /app/config.json
restart: unless-stopped
```
Create `mcpo_config.json` next to your compose file. **Important: use `type: sse`**, not `streamable-http` (!) ; mcpo only forwards `headers` (for auth) on SSE type connections:
```json
{
"mcpServers": {
"my-server": {
"type": "sse",
"url": "http://your-mcp-host/sse/my-server",
"headers": {
"Authorization": "Bearer your-mcp-server-token"
}
}
}
}
```
Then in OWUI, add each server as an **OpenAPI** (not MCP) tool server pointing to `http://your-host:3101/my-server`, with Bearer token `your-mcpo-secret`.
### Key gotcha
mcpo silently ignores the `headers` field for `streamable-http` type entries, so auth tokens don't get forwarded and you get 403s on tool calls. Using `type: sse` with the `/sse/` endpoint path works correctly.
No CPU spikes, no container restarts needed. The OpenAPI path in OWUI is stable and unaffected by the streamable HTTP bug.

On my end I can confirm the fix delivered on v0.9.2 is working fine.
CPU usage back to normal and I can use the MCP servers in streamableHTTP format again.
